首页
/ 探索高效项目管理的利器——`gantt-task-react`

探索高效项目管理的利器——`gantt-task-react`

2026-01-15 16:37:48作者:殷蕙予

在数字化时代,项目管理和任务调度的重要性日益凸显。为此,我们向您推荐一个极具创新力的开源项目——gantt-task-react。这是一个基于React和TypeScript的交互式甘特图组件,它能帮助开发者轻松创建功能强大的项目进度可视化工具。

项目简介

gantt-task-react 提供了一个直观且高度可定制的甘特图组件,可实时展示项目任务的时间线,并允许用户进行直接操作。通过这个组件,您可以清晰地查看项目进度,调整任务时间,甚至追踪任务依赖关系,从而实现更高效的团队协作。

技术分析

该项目利用了React的组件化思想,结合TypeScript的强大类型检查,确保了代码的稳定性和可维护性。gantt-task-react 还提供了丰富的API,包括:

  • 可配置的任务属性(如任务ID、名称、起止日期、进度等)
  • 多种事件处理选项(选择、双击、删除、进度更改等)
  • 显示设置(视图模式、日期显示、语言、样式等)

应用场景

无论是在软件开发、工程管理还是日常任务调度中,gantt-task-react 都可以大展拳脚。例如:

  • 在敏捷开发环境中,它可以用于迭代计划的展示,让团队成员对工作量一目了然。
  • 在大型项目中,它可以展现复杂的任务依赖关系,帮助项目经理优化资源分配。
  • 对于个人用户而言,它也可以作为个人时间管理工具,规划每日或每周的工作计划。

项目特点

  • 易用性强:简单的安装过程和易于理解的API,使得集成到现有项目中十分方便。
  • 高度互动:用户可以直接在甘特图上拖动任务条来调整日期,实时更新项目状态。
  • 自定义程度高:支持多种样式配置和事件回调,能满足多样化的设计需求。
  • 兼容性好:支持TypeScript,提供了严格的类型定义,提升开发效率。
  • 演示示例丰富:附带的实例代码和在线Demo,帮助快速上手。

要体验gantt-task-react 的魅力,只需一行命令即可安装并尝试其丰富的功能:

npm install gantt-task-react

立即加入这个充满活力的社区,利用gantt-task-react 打造您的项目管理神器吧!

登录后查看全文
热门项目推荐
相关项目推荐